Rep. August Pfluger, a Congressional representative for Texas’ 11th district, expressed his support for various legislative initiatives in a series of tweets. Pfluger, who replaced Mike Conaway in 2021 and is a native of Houston, has been active in supporting measures related to national security, military health, and energy policy.
On March 27, 2025, Rep. Pfluger shared his support for the DETERRENT Act, a legislative measure aimed at safeguarding American universities from the influence of foreign nations. Emphasizing the importance of national security, he stated, "American universities will not be pawns for the hidden agendas of the Chinese Communist Party or any nation threatening our national security. Proud to support @RepBaumgartner's DETERRENT Act!"
In another tweet on the same day, Rep. Pfluger brought attention to a significant health issue facing military aviators. He invited Colonel Andy “Pablo” Shurtleff, who is battling cancer due to his service, to testify before Congress on legislation addressing cancer incidences in military aviators. Pfluger shared, "I was honored to invite my good friend and fellow wingman, Colonel Andy “Pablo” Shurtleff to testify on the need for my legislation to address cancer incidences in military aviators. On March 28, 2025, Pfluger highlighted the global significance of the Permian Basin in energy production. Citing journalist Maria Bartiromo, Pfluger emphasized the importance of his district, tweeting, "As @MariaBartiromo said this morning, I represent 'one of the most important regions in the country, if not the world, in terms of energy capacity.'
